Pharmacist Salary in Fairbanks, AK: $176,512 (2026)

Quick Answer:A full-time pharmacist in Fairbanks, AK earns a median $176,512/year (≈ $84.87/hour) in nominal terms for 2026 — projected from BLS OEWS 2025 (SOC 29-1051). Once you factor in Fairbanks's price level (3% above national, BEA RPP 103.2), that paycheck buys what $171,026 would nationally. Nominal pay sits 15.9% above the Alaska state average.

YearAnnual SalaryStatus
2019$130,940Actual
2020$134,680Actual
2021$162,400Actual
2022$159,230Actual
2023$152,730Actual
2024$167,100Actual
2025$173,340Actual
2026(current)$176,512Estimated
2027$179,742Projected

Based on 7 years of BLS OEWS data for the Fairbanks metropolitan area, the median pharmacist salary grew 32.4% from $130,940 (2019) to $173,340 (2025). At a 1.83% compound annual growth rate, salaries are projected to reach $179,742 by 2027 — a total increase of $48,802 (37.27%) from 2019.

Note: Historical values (20192025) are actual BLS OEWS figures for the Fairbanks metropolitan area, sourced from annual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ics surveys. 20262026 figures are current estimates, and 2027 values are projections, calculated using a 1.83% CAGR derived from 7-year BLS historical data. Pharmacist Job Market in Fairbanks

With 50 pharmacists currently employed in Fairbanks, competition remains balanced amidst the area's moderately high cost of living, reflected in a cost-of-living index of 103.208. Retail pharmacy chains such as Walgreens and CVS generally offer lower salaries compared to inpatient and specialty pharmacies, where pharmacists often command higher wages, driven by factors like board certification stipends and shift differentials. The disparity in salaries can be attributed to variations in job responsibilities, with clinical specialists tending to receive the highest compensation. Despite recent contracting in retail pharmacy due to consolidation, opportunities in hospital and specialty settings are projected to grow, making further education and training, like PGY-1 and PGY-2 residency programs, advantageous for maximizing pharmacist pay in Fairbanks, AK.
